Obituary for Donald Thornton Chadwick

Peacefully at home on Sunday, June 28th at the age of 78. Beloved husband of 56 years to Beryl (born Hardman). Loving father to Neil (Sylvie), Colin (deceased) and Keith. Cherished Granddad to Steven, Emma, Colyn and Ashton. Fondly remembered by brother in-law and sister in-law, Alan and Valerie Cooper, nephews Ian, Andrew, and niece Lynn.

Don (Donald) was born in 1936 in Liverpool, England.

Don and Beryl were married in 1959. He and his family moved to Canada in 1968 but England would always be home. In 1977, his mother and father joined them where they spent time with their only son and grandchildren.

Following his mechanical engineer apprenticeship, Don proudly completed his national service. He later worked with English Electric and the University of Liverpool. Don worked with Bell Northern Research for 30 years until his retirement in 1998.

Don loved to share his interests in particular World War 2. He was an avid fan of soccer and followed Everton all his life. He enjoyed sailing at the Nepean Sailing Club and vacations in the British Virgin Islands. Don was a handy man and at a drop of a hat would come to the rescue of his children to fix whatever they needed. In his retirement, he took up woodworking and made a number of pieces of furniture which adorn many of our homes.

Don was a confidante to many and always generous with his time. He will be greatly missed by all who knew him.
